About this event

The workshop aim to build market knowledge and to place local experiences into useful context. Sessions bring in exporters to share their stories, and include current in-market COVID-19 research relating to each country.

This workshop builds your digital savviness by using examples from the digital landscape in China, S. Korea and Japan. The workshop focuses on developing a high-level appreciation of several important themes. It will provide participants with practical tools and tips. We will discuss the following topics:

  • Navigating different online channels, and achieving fit?
  • Digital first and what it means for my business
  • Online retail ecosystems and the next wave of exporting
  • Shoppertainment and how to reach the new consumer
  • Building business partnerships in the age of Hyperconnectivity

Workshops are facilitated by Dr Antje Fiedler and Dr Ben Fath of the University of Auckland Business School, with contributions from in-market businesspeople and other experts.

North Asia Cape

Established in 2017 by New Zealand Government, North Asia CAPE helps New Zealand businesses become more Asia-savvy and better able to take advantage of the opportunities that the North Asian region presents.

North Asia Cape offers a diverse suite of programmes designed to help businesses develop the skills necessary to navigate the economic environments of Greater China (including Hong Kong and Taiwan), Japan, and Korea. Our programmes include short courses, in-country professional internships, expert seminars, and networking opportunities.
